Two transgender people played in the women’s billiards final in Britain: why it caused protests
8 April 2025 12:13
Two transgender players met in the final of a professional women’s pool tournament in the UK. This caused a wave of protests and outrage among players and fans, "Komersant Ukrainian" reports citing The Telegraph.
Harriet Gaines and Lucy Smith competed in the final of the Ultimate Pool Women’s Pro Series Event 2 tournament in Wigan, UK. The two male-born players defeated four female opponents on their way to the final.
During the competition, protests took place in the hall. Demonstrators held signs that read “Save women’s sports” and “He’s a man,” shouting “He’s a man and we support Lynn Pinches.” Pinches is a player who refused to play the final match against Gaines in 2023 to protest the participation of transgender athletes in women’s competitions.
“When you play against a transgender player, even if you win, it doesn’t matter, because in your heart you know it’s not fair,”
– said Pinches in an interview with TalkTV.
Piers Morgan, a well-known TV presenter, called the event “ridiculous” and accused the organizers of “fraud” in his post on social media. Former Olympic swimmer Sharon Davis called the situation “absolutely ridiculous and extremely wrong.”
Gaines, who eventually won the tournament, had previously defended her right to compete in the women’s category:
“Transgender women are not a threat to the pool. We don’t come in droves… there’s nothing to be afraid of.”

Currently, the English Pool Association (EPA) and the World Endurance Pool Federation (WEPF) allow transgender athletes to compete without restrictions, although the EPA’s rules for transgender athletes are under review from December 2023.
Lawsuits
The organizers of the Ultimate Pool tournament stated that due to ongoing litigation, they are unable to comment on this particular situation at this time.
Pincis is one of the players who have taken the first step toward launching a landmark lawsuit over rules that force them to play against transgender opponents. She and three other players are accusing the sport’s billiard governing body of discriminating against real biological women at birth.

Why men have an advantage in billiard sports
Men are believed to have an advantage because of factors such as body strength and arm length, which helps them create a more powerful smash. Their larger physique also allows them to perform more complex shots across the table, and their larger hand, which forms a “bridge,” provides better opportunities for a variety of hitting techniques.
Who are transgender people?
Transgender people are individuals whose gender identity (internal sense of self) does not correspond to the sex they were assigned at birth. The term includes people who were born with male anatomy but identify as female (trans women), those who were born with female anatomy but identify as male (trans men), and people with non-binary gender identities.
Many transgender people go through a process of transition to align their bodies and social status with their gender identity. This transition may include hormone therapy, surgical procedures, document changes, and social adaptation. The issue of transgender people’s participation in sports remains a subject of active public and scientific debate in different countries of the world. In this particular case, the British media did not report what kind of transition the transgender players had made.
